GUIDELINES

To participate in this program, organizations must be in current good standing with the IRS and be able to submit a copy of your 501c3, 170c determination letter along with any community ticket request form.

Tickets must be distributed solely to beneficiaries of your organization. They may not be sold, exchanged, or used for fundraising purposes. Failure to comply will result in loss of eligibility for future ticket distributions.

Organizations are required to have an 80% redemption rate on donated tickets. If less than 80% of your tickets are used for your game night, future ticket donations will be evaluated.

- Requests can only be submitted via our online platform

- All children aged two (2) and older must have a ticket to enter Citizens Business Bank Arena.

- You may request tickets for weekday games at least 24 hours before the game. On weekend games, requests must be submitted 72 hours before the game.

- All youth must be chaperoned.

Organizations must fall in line with at least one of the Agua Caliente Clippers of Ontario’s community outreach pillars:

• Education
• Community Health & Wellness
• Youth Sports
• Military & Veterans Affairs

Playoffs

Organizations that meet all requirements will be placed in a drawing for playoff tickets. You must maintain and 80% usage rate of any donated tickets to your organization throughout the season.

Selection System

All 501cs, 170c organizations are eligible and tickets will be given on a first come, first serve basis. The Agua Caliente Clippers cannot guarantee ticket availability for any game, nor can the Agua Caliente Clippers guarantee seat locations.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S:

What if I have an individual(s) in my group that needs a wheelchair-accessible seat?

Please let us know this information on your request form and we will direct you to the correct stadium personnel who specialize in this type of seating transfer.

Can I invite friends/family outside of the organization to come to the game with my group?

No. All tickets allocated are to be used SOLELY by your organization. Exceptions may be made on a case-by-case basis.

If I bring a few extra group members with me to the game, will they be able to get tickets?

No. Your group can only use the number of tickets you were allocated. Extra group members must buy their own tickets.

If I do not have full attendance, but close to it, will I still be in the drawings for a playoff game?

No. Eligibility for community playoff tickets is reserved for those organizations who have 80% and above redemption rates during the regular season.

There are a few small children in the group. Will they need a ticket, too?

Children 2 years of age and older are required to have a ticket.

The ticket block in my group is split into two (or more) sections. Can I change seats?

No. Receiving free tickets is a privilege and should treated as such. Tickets have been graciously donated and should not be taken for granted. Requests for seat changes will not be accommodated.

Will parking be provided for my group?

No. The Agua Caliente Clippers organization is not responsible for group parking. You can visit the Citizens Business Bank Arena website for parking information here.

What if my group plans to arrive by bus?

We highly encourage you to arrive as early as possible to ensure you have a parking space. Bus parking is limited and requires a fee (just like any other vehicle). Your bus drivers should be informed of this information.

Do I need to send a new request form each game to receive tickets?

Yes. For every home game that your organization is interested in attending, a community ticket request form must be submitted. The Agua Caliente Clippers organization will not consider any requests until an official form has been submitted. You may request tickets for weekday games at least 24 hours before the game. On weekend games, requests must be submitted 72 hours before the game.
